If you look on the Win98 CD in the directory '/tools/mtsutil/' you should
find the files: 'ptxt_on.inf' and 'ptxt_off.inf' here is a clip from the
mtsutil.txt file in that directory:
===============================================================
PTXT_ON.INF - SENDS PLAIN-TEXT PASSWORDS TO YOUR NETWORK SERVER
===============================================================
For security reasons, Windows 98 will not allow you to send plain-
text passwords. The password is encrypted by default. However,
Samba servers require plain-text passwords, so you will not be able
to connect to Samba servers unless you change a Registry entry to
enable plain-text passwords.
Caution: Enabling plain-text passwords could compromise security.
To enable plain-text passwords, add the Registry entry for
EnablePlainTextPassword (as a Dword) and set the value to 1 in the
following Registry location:
H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\System
\CurrentControlSet\Services\VxD\Vnetsup
--------------------------------------------------
To set the value for EnablePlainTextPassword to 1:
--------------------------------------------------
1. Select PTXT_ON.INF found in the \Tools\MTSutil folder on the
Windows 98 CD.
2. Right-Click PTXT_ON.INF.
-or-
Hold down the SHIFT key and press the function key, F10.
3. Choose INSTALL to add the EnablePlainTextPassword entry and set
its value to 1.
===============================================================
PTXT_OFF.INF - SENDS ENCRYPTED PASSWORDS TO YOUR NETWORK SERVER
===============================================================
To re-enable the sending of encrypted passwords to your network
server, add the Registry entry EnablePlainTextPassword (as a Dword)
and set the value to 0 in the following Registry location:
H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\System
\CurrentControlSet\Services\VxD\Vnetsup
--------------------------------------------------
To set the value for EnablePlainTextPassword to 0:
--------------------------------------------------
1. Select PTXT_OFF.INF found in the \Tools\MTSutil folder on the
Windows 98 CD.
2. Right-Click PTXT_OFF.INF.
-or-
Hold down the SHIFT key and press the function key, F10.
3. Choose INSTALL to add the EnablePlainTextPassword entry and set
its value to 0.
